Understanding the Benefits and Challenges of Selling Your House Fast Without a Realtor
Selling your property FSBO can cut down on commission costs, providing you increased financial oversight. However, it also demands a strong knowledge of Coppell’s market conditions, pricing tactics, and buyer preferences.
One major benefit is eliminating the middleman, which often speeds up negotiations and reduces costs. You engage directly with prospects and can adapt your marketing to capture serious interest. But issues consist of proper pricing without guidance, taking care of legal paperwork, and evaluating buyers without assistance.
Getting ready for these challenges by learning about home valuation, sale conditions, and Coppell market changes will help you sell quickly without losing value.
Preparing Your Home for a Quick Sale in Coppell
Guidance for Effective Home Staging and Curb Appeal
The initial impression is crucial when selling quickly. Improving curb appeal greatly affects buyer attraction. Begin by tidying the yard, trimming bushes, and ensuring the exterior paint and siding are clean and well-maintained.
Within the home, tidy up and neutralize spaces to enable buyers to visualize living in the property. Simple home repairs like fixing leaky faucets, squeaky doors, or cracked tiles can make a big difference. Conducting a Property Appraisal and Inspection
Before putting your home on the market, arranging a certified property appraisal guarantees your pricing matches current market rates and Coppell neighborhood standards. It helps prevent overpricing, which can stall your sale, or underpricing, which reduces equity.
Similarly, organizing a home inspection before buyer interest enables you to find and fix potential issues early. Buyers value transparency, and remedying defects early lowers sale contingencies or renegotiations during escrow.
Making sure your home is in excellent condition boosts buyer confidence and hastens closing timelines.
Pricing Strategy for a Swift Sale Without a Realtor
Determining the proper price is important to sell fast. Use comparative market analysis (CMA) tools available online to examine recent sales of similar homes in Coppell. Factor in aspects including home size, age, condition, and neighborhood amenities.
Be reasonable about market demand; pricing just below market value can attract multiple bids, creating competitive offers and quick sales. Factor in your home equity, outstanding property taxes, and potential closing costs when figuring out your bottom line.
Often track local real estate listings and change your price strategically if you don’t get timely interest.
Marketing Your Property Properly on Your Own
Creating Online Listings and Using Marketing Channels
In today’s virtual world, online exposure is essential to selling quickly. List your Coppell home on leading FSBO platforms, social media marketplaces, and community groups focused on local buyers.
Create detailed, persuasive listings highlighting features that grab attention—like proximity to Coppell schools, parks, or shopping centers. Use high-quality photos and well-written descriptions.
Arrange open house sessions to welcome multiple interested parties at once. Use an organized buyer screening process to focus on qualified , motivated buyers. Spending moderately on online ads can enhance visibility.
Leveraging Direct Buyers and Real Estate Investors
Many sellers achieve success working directly with cash buyers or real estate investors who concentrate on quick closings. These buyers often acquire homes "as-is," cutting the need for repairs or prolonged negotiations.
Contact local investment groups or property buyers in Coppell to introduce your property. Be ready to work out seller financing options if applicable, which can broaden your pool of interested buyers.
This approach can accelerate the sale, though it may involve accepting slightly lower offers in exchange for speed.

Navigating the Legal and Financial Aspects of Selling Without a Realtor
Handling the Closing Process, Contract Offers, and Sale Agreement
Managing contract offers and closing without a realtor requires thorough attention to detail. When you receive an offer, consider the terms thoroughly including sale contingencies, deposit amounts, and proposed closing dates.
It’s suggested to hire a real estate attorney experienced in Texas property law to draft or review the sale agreement and closing documents. An attorney can compile the settlement statement and oversee escrow account tasks, making sure funds and title transfers take place efficiently.
Being diligent during this phase stops delays and high-cost mistakes.
Managing Legal Paperwork and Title Transfer
Verify all seller disclosures are finalized precisely to adhere to Texas regulations and prevent future legal issues. This includes any known defects or environmental hazards.
Communicate with your mortgage company to obtain a payoff statement and check any outstanding balances will be settled at closing. Organize proper title transfer documentation so ownership officially transfers to the buyer without encumbrances.
Keep copies of finished paperwork for your archives and tax purposes.
Deal-making Tips for Sellers Selling Without a Realtor
Effective negotiation skills can complete the deal faster and protect your interests. Constantly pre-screen buyers economically to avoid unproductive time on unsuitable offers.
Prioritize clear communication, responding promptly to inquiries and requests. Be prepared to consider repair requests or contingencies honestly but set strict limits based on your budget and timeline.
Assess the overall offer strength, not just price—terms like variable closing dates or minimal contingencies make some offers more attractive.
Keeping cool, patient, and informed will help you bargain effectively.
Post-Sale Checklist: Moving and Final Steps
Upon sale of your home, stick to a structured moving checklist to facilitate your transition. Organize utilities shut-off, address mail forwarding, and schedule movers well in advance.
Go over any remaining closing costs and confirm final payments. If you purchased a home warranty or insurance policies, determine their transferability or cancellation procedures.
Follow the sale timeline to meet all contractual obligations and secure a smooth handover to the new owners.
